Drop that Puck...
Submitted By Steve McIver on Sunday, April 04, 2010
Its finally here!! The moment that we've all been anxiously waiting for... The beginning of the 2010 All-Ontario Peewee 'AAA' Championship. 

After 7 months of games, practices & tournaments, the Players, parents and friends of the Championship teams from across the Province started filing into hotels in Stratford & St. Marys today in anticipation of the opening faceoff tomorrow morning.

The opening game features the GTHL Champions- Toronto Marlboros against the Alliance Champions- Sun County Panthers at 9am Monday morning at the Pyramid Centre in St. Marys. The Host Lakers will take to the ice in Game 2 at 11am against the HNO Champions- Northwestern Ontario All-Stars. The Kingston Junior Frontenacs (OMHA), Gloucester Rangers (ODHA) and Nickel City Sons (NOHA) will also join the party in round robin action Monday with preliminary games finishing up Thursday afternoon.

The top four teams will advance to play in the semifinals on Friday, with the bronze-medal game on Saturday morning at 11am, and the gold-medal game to follow at 2 p.m.

Former Stratford Culliton Chris Pronger (Philadephia Flyers) & Waterloo Siskin Ryan Parent (Philadelphia Flyers) are graduates of the NWO All-Stars program. Former St. Marys Lincoln John Tripp (L.A. Kings) played for the Jr. Frontenacs.
